1.Early recognition and intervention strategy of perioperative cardiopulmonary complications in elderly patients with lung cancer
Yuhao SONG ; Wenxin TIAN ; Donghang LI ; Jiangyu WU ; Hanbo YU ; Hongfeng TONG ; Yaoguang SUN ; Peng JIAO
Chinese Journal of Clinical Thoracic and Cardiovascular Surgery 2026;33(05):710-716
Elderly patients with lung cancer have a significantly increased risk of perioperative cardiopulmonary complications due to physiological decline, high incidence of complications and reduced surgical tolerance, which directly affects postoperative recovery and long-term survival. Although the concepts of minimally invasive surgery and enhanced recovery after surgery have improved clinical outcomes, early recognition and intervention of postoperative complications in elderly patients remains a significant challenge in the field of thoracic surgery. By integrating recent literature and clinical practice, this paper systematically analyzes the pathophysiological mechanism and risk factors of perioperative cardiopulmonary complications in elderly patients with lung cancer, and discusses individualized intervention strategies based on risk stratification and multidisciplinary team, in order to provide theoretical basis and practical guidance for optimizing perioperative management and improving postoperative prognosis in elderly patients.
2.The application value of shear wave elastography in the assessment of non-alcoholic fatty liver disease in children
Hongfeng WANG ; Guohui LIU ; Qiong YU
China Modern Doctor 2025;63(7):14-17
Objective To explore the application value of shear wave elastography(SWE)in non-invasive quantitative assessment of non-alcoholic fatty liver disease(NAFLD)in children,and provide diagnostic clues for early clinical intervention in children with NAFLD.Methods A total of 362 children voluntarily examined in Inner Mongolia Maternal and Child Health Hospital from February 2022 to June 2023 were selected as the study objects,and were divided into NAFLD group(216 cases)and control group(146 cases)according to the examination results.The age,sex,body mass index(BMI),alanine aminotransferase(ALT),y-glutamyl transferase(γ-GGT),uric acid,total cholesterol(TC),triglyceride(TG),low density lipoprotein(LDL),insulin,high density lipoprotein(HDL),glucose,aspartate aminotransferase of two groups of children were collected and compared.Spearman rank correlation was used for correlation analysis.Receiver operating characteristic(ROC)curve was used to determine the predictive value of Young's modulus to NAFLD.Results BMI,liver Young's modulus,portal flow velocity,ALT,y-GGT,uric acid,TC,TG,LDL and insulin in NAFLD group were significantly higher than those in control group,while HDL was significantly lower than that in control group(P<0.05).Liver Young's modulus was positively correlated with portal flow velocity,BMI,ALT,y-GGT,uric acid,TC,TG,LDL and insulin,and negatively correlated with HDL(P<0.05).ROC curve results showed that the area under the curve of liver Young's modulus predicted NAFLD in children was 0.873(95%CI:0.836-0.910),sensitivity was 75.0%,specificity was 93.2%.Conclusion SWE can evaluate NAFLD non-invasively,real-time and quantitatively,and provide important clinical diagnostic information for early intervention and treatment of children with NAFLD.
3.The surgical strategy of selective thoracic duct ligation using fluorescence thoracoscopy for the prevention of chylothorax after lung cancer surgery in the elderly
Wenxin TIAN ; Peng JIAO ; Yaoguang SUN ; Hanbo YU ; Donghang LI ; Jiangyu WU ; Hongfeng TONG
Chinese Journal of Geriatrics 2025;44(8):1107-1113
Objective:To evaluate the impact of the surgical strategy of selective thoracic duct(TD) ligation established through fluorescence thoracoscopy TD imaging technology on the occurrence of chylothorax after lung cancer surgery in the elderly.Methods:A prospective cohort study was conducted.Elderly patients who underwent right lung cancer surgery in the Department of Thoracic Surgery of Beijing Hospital from October 2023 to June 2024 were enrolled as the research subjects.The surgical approaches involved pulmonary resection, systematic lymphadenectomy, and selective TD ligation using fluorescence thoracoscopy.Prior to the surgery, 0.4 mg/kg indocyanine green(ICG)was injected subcutaneously into the right inguinal region of all patients.Clinical data, surgical details, pathological information, and intraoperative TD imaging, including the course, collateral vessels, and any injuries, were collected.Postoperative chylothorax and other complications were also recorded.Results:A total of 83 patients were enrolled, of which 38 were males, and 45 were females, with a median age of 68 years raging from 60 to 83 years old, TD imaging was observed in 69 cases(83.1%)within one hour after IGC injection.Intraoperative injuries of collateral branches were visualized in 4 cases(4.8%). Among them, 2 cases had injuries in both the 2R+ 4R and the subcarinal station, while 2 others had injuries of collateral branches only in the 2R+ 4R station.These 4 patients underwent concurrent TD ligation.No TD or collateral injury was found in the remaining patients during the surgery, and the TD was not ligated, none of the patients developed chylothorax postoperatively, and no adverse reactions related to indocyanine green were observed.Conclusions:Fluorescence thoracoscopy-guided TD imaging technique can well visualize TD and its collateral injuries in elderly lung cancer surgeries, assist in the management of leaks or TD ligation, thereby effectively preventing the occurrence of postoperative chylothorax.
4.Consideration and Suggestions on Dosage Labeling Issues in Chinese Patent Medicines Instructions
Juan XU ; Gaiping WANG ; Yu ZHANG ; Lingjun DONG ; Junfei WANG ; Hongfeng LIU ; Weihong CHEN
Herald of Medicine 2025;44(5):720-726
Objective To explore a standardized approach for indicating dosages in Chinese patent medicines(CPM)instructions.Methods A review of 1 378 classic formulas of traditional Chinese medicine in the 2020 edition of the Pharmaco-poeia of the People's Republic of China(Chinese Pharmacopoeia)was conducted,focusing on three aspects:overdose,different dosage forms,and inclusion of toxic herbs.Approximately 50 representative formulas were selected,and their daily dosage of herbal pieces and the corresponding dosage of individual herbs were calculated.These results were then compared and analyzed against the dosages stipulated in the Chinese Pharmacopoeia.Results ①Overdose:Among the 1 378 reviewed formulas,146(10.60%)were found to involve overdose.Specifically,eight formulas were identified as having an overdose of approximately 3 to 5 times the recommended dose,including Duanxueliu tablets and Zhixue Fumai mixture.②Dosage variations across dosage forms:Based on the conversion of the Ming-Qing dynasty dosage of one liang(Chinese traditional weight unit)to 36 g,the estimated dai-ly dose per component of crude herbs in Yinqiao powder was close to the upper limit specified in the Chinese Pharmacopoeia.The total daily dose of crude herbs(75.60 g)was approximately five times that of the Yinqiao powder(15 g)listed in the Chinese Pharmacopoeia and three times that of the Japanese Kampo Yinqiao powder(23.868 g).Significant differences in dosage were ob-served among Yinqiao Jiedu preparations of different dosage forms.In terms of total daily dose of crude herbs,granules(52.50 g)had the highest dose,approximately 3-5 times that of tablets/capsules(11.20 g),soft capsules(13.44 g),and powders(15.00 g),but still 30% lower than the original prescription from ancient texts(75.6 g).Comparing the daily dose per compo-nent,granules fell within the Chinese Pharmacopoeia dose range,while tablets,capsules,soft capsules,and powders were all below the Chinese Pharmacopoeia dose.③Inclusion of toxic herbs:Among the 20 oral formulations containing Strychnos nux-vomica(Maqianzi)listed in the Chinese Pharmacopoeia,seven species exceeded the pharmacopoeial dose of 0.3-0.6 g per day.Notably,Shenjin Huoluo pill and Shufeng Dingtong pill exceeded the Chinese Pharmacopoeia dose by 1.5-2 times.The daily dose of strych-nosine in Shenjin Huoluo pill was 21.3 mg,exceeding the toxic dose range of 5-10 mg.Conclusions The dosage indications in CPM instructions must adhere to a unified format,clearly stating the daily dose per component of crude herbs,the total daily dose of crude herbs,and the total number of administrations under the"Dosage and Administration"section.For instance,"Yinqiao Jiedu granules,with a total daily dose equivalent to 60 g of crude herbs taken in four doses(including:Flos Lonicerae 10.71 g,Fructus Forsythiae 10.71 g,Radix Platycodi 6.43 g,Herba Menthae Haplocalycis 6.43 g,Fructus Arctii 6.43 g,Semen Sojae Preparatum 5.36 g,Radix Glycyrrhizae 5.36 g,Herba Lophatheri 4.29 g,Herba Schizonepetae 4.29 g)."For CPM containing tox-ic herbs,dosage indications are even more crucial,such as specifying the daily dose of Maqianzi powder/processed Maqianzi and strychnosine in formulations containing this herb.
5.Effect and Mechanism of the Baihuang Ganning Mixture Alleviating Cholestatic Hepatitis in the Mice Model
Quanwei YANG ; Lei HUANG ; Yu TIAN ; Song HU ; Hongfeng XU
Herald of Medicine 2025;44(9):1379-1384
Objective To study the therapeutic effect of Baihuang Ganning mixture on mice with cholestatic hepatitis model induced by α-naphthalene isothiocyanate(ANIT),and to explore the mechanism by which Baihuang Ganning mixture improves cholestatic hepatitis.Methods A cholestatic hepatitis model was established in mice by intragastric administration of ANIT(60 mg·kg-1).Sixty mice were randomly divided into six groups(n=10):normal control group,model control group,the ursodeoxycholic acid group,and the high,medium,and low-dose of Baihuang Ganning mixture groups.Parameters including bile flow rate,serum biochemical indices(ALT,AST,T-BiL,D-BiL,ALP and TBA),histopathological changes in liver tissue,hepatic biochemical markers(MDA,NO,Na+-K+-ATPase and SOD),and expression levels of TGF-β1,P-Smad2,and P-Smad3 were evaluated.Results Serum biochemical analysis revealed that,compared to the model control group,the high and medium-dose Baihuang Ganning mixture groups exhibited significant reductions in ALT,AST,T-BiL,D-BiL,ALP,and TBA levels(P<0.01),along with increased bile flow rate(P<0.01).No significant changes were observed in the low-dose group.Histopathological examination demonstrated that high and medium-dose Baihuang Ganning mixture markedly alleviated ANIT-induced bile duct injury,cholestasis,and hepatocyte injury.Compared to the ursodeoxycholic acid group,high and medium-dose Baihuang Ganning mixture significantly reduced hepatic MDA and NO levels,enhanced Na+-K+-ATPase and SOD activities(P<0.01),and downregulated the expression of TGF-β1,P-Smad2,and P-Smad3.Conclusions Baihuang Ganning mixture significantly improved ANIT-induced cholestatic hepatitis in mice.Baihuang Ganning mixture can regulate the metabolism of bile acids,inhibit the proliferation and activation of hepatic stellate cells(HSC)and the synthesis of collagen,and delay the occurrence of cholestatic hepatitis by inhibiting the expression levels of TGF-β1,P-Smad2 and P-Smad3 proteins.

10.Evaluation of perioperative safety of lung surgery for patients with COVID-19
Wenxin TIAN ; Yaoguang SUN ; Qingjun WU ; Chao MA ; Peng JIAO ; Hanbo YU ; Chuan HUANG ; Donghang LI ; Yi TIAN ; Hongfeng TONG
Chinese Journal of Clinical Thoracic and Cardiovascular Surgery 2024;31(12):1753-1758
Objective To evaluate the perioperative safety of lung surgery for patients with corona virus disease 2019 (COVID-19). Methods We retrospectively analyzed the clinical data of the patients recovered from COVID-19 infection and received lung surgery from December 2022 to February 2023 in the Department of Thoracic Surgery at Beijing Hospital. Patients who received lung surgery and without COVID-19 at the same time were selected as a control group. Perioperative data between the two groups were compared. Results A total of 103 patients were included with 44 males and 49 females at an average age of (62.2±12.1) years. All surgeries were performed by uniportal video-assisted thoracoscopic surgery (VATS). Among patients who recovered from COVID-19, 53 (51.5%) received lobectomy, 30 (29.1%) received segmentectomy, and 20 (19.4%) received wedge resection. The interval between diagnosis of infection and lung surgery was ≤1 month in 32 (31.1%) patients, and >1 month in 71 (68.9%) patients. The results of virus nucleic acid test for all patients before surgery were negative. A total of 13 (12.6%) patients had positive IgM, and 100 (97.1%) patients had positive IgG. A total of 20 patients experienced perioperative complications (13 patients with pulmonary air leakage, 3 patients with chylothorax, 2 patients with atrial fibrillation, and 2 patients with severe pulmonary complications). There was one perioperative death. Comparing the patients who recovered from COVID-19 with those without COVID-19, we found no statistical difference in perioperative outcomes including surgical duration, postoperative drainage, duration of thoracic tube, and duration of postoperative stay (P>0.05). There was no significant difference in perioperative complications between the two groups (P>0.05). Multivariable logistical regression analysis demonstrated that positive IgM before surgery (OR=7.319, 95%CI 1.669 to 32.103, P=0.008), and longer duration of surgery (OR=1.016, 95%CI 1.003 to 1.028, P=0.013) were independent risk factors of perioperative complications for patients who recovered from COVID-19. Conclusion It is safe for patients recover from COVID-19 to receive lung surgery when symptoms disappear and the nucleic acid test turn negative. However, positive COVID-19 IgM is an independent risk factor for perioperative complications. We suggest that lung surgery could be performed when the nucleic acid test and COVID-19 IgM are both negative for patients recover from COVID-19 infection.
